Calhoun County, AL – The Calhoun County Sheriff’s Office is currently investigating recent property crimes and is calling on the public for help. By encouraging community involvement, the Sheriff’s Office hopes to improve public safety and hold those accountable for these criminal activities.
Incident 1: Sometime between April 20, 2025, and May 2, 2205, a concrete mixer, filing cabinets, chairs, a toolbox, a metal plow, and 2 riding lawn mowers were stolen from a residence on Macon Johnson Drive in Jacksonville.
Incident 2: Sometime around May 13, 2025, someone damaged several pieces of equipment belonging to the Forestry Commission in the area of BainsGap Road in Anniston.
